WebWhen it comes to frozen blueberries, they can last for a very long time. Whether you buy them frozen at the grocery store or freeze them yourself, they can last up to 1 year in the freezer. After a year, blueberries won’t go bad, just the quality will deteriorate. When thawing them, they will be mushy and not that flavorful. Storing Blueberries WebYes, cranberries can go bad. Unlike most other fruits, once it’s harvested, cranberries need to be constantly stored in a cool temperature setting. Otherwise, they will start going bad quickly. WebOct 10, 2024 · Can frozen berries go bad? Fresh berries will likely spoil or get moldy, even in the fridge, and that you can just see with your eyes. There’s no expiration date, exactly. However, frozen berries do have one. Frozen berries will last for about four to six months, Moon says, as long as you put them in the freezer upon purchasing. Frozen fruit will last up to 18 months The US Department of Health recommends consuming frozen fruits like berries and melons within 10 to 18 months of purchase. WebOct 20, 2024 · Dominic Wiehl/Shutterstock.com. Of course blackberries go bad, I mean, they’re a soft fruit! Depending on how you store them, how fresh they were when you brought them home and the weather in your part of the world, blackberries should last between 3 days and a week before going bad.
